The Deka STOXX Europe Strong Value 20 UCITS ETF is a UCITS IV-compliant retail fund that tracks the performance of the STOXX Europe Strong Value 20 Index (price index). The index tracks the 20 purest value companies in Europe.

EL4D invests in stocks. The fund's major sectors are Finance, with 28.45% stocks, and Non-Energy Minerals, with 14.41% of the basket. The assets are mostly located in the Europe region.
EL4D top holdings are Deutsche Bank Aktiengesellschaft and International Consolidated Airlines Group SA, occupying 8.53% and 7.73% of the portfolio correspondingly.

Yes, EL4D pays dividends to its holders with the dividend yield of 1.76%. The last dividend (Sep 10, 2025) amounted to 0.34 EUR. The dividends are paid quarterly.
EL4D shares are issued by Deutscher Sparkassen-und Giroverband eV under the brand Deka. The ETF was launched on Mar 14, 2008, and its management style is Passive.
EL4D expense ratio is 0.65% meaning you'd have to pay 0.65% of your investment to help manage the fund.
